God of War Creator David Jaffe Slams New Sons of Sparta Game

David Jaffe has delivered a highly critical assessment of the newly released 2D action-platforming game God of War: Sons of Sparta.
The creator of the God of War series took to X to express extreme dissatisfaction towards the franchise's latest entry, God of War: Sons of Sparta.
"I played a little over an hour of the new GOD OF WAR game, GOD OF WAR-Sons of Sparta! It's well made but genric and dull. It's also one of worst decisions the God of War team has ever made. It's very existence is super confusing. And offensive."
A big part of this was the change in how fans saw Kratos in the game. It wasn't the man bent on revenge against the gods. Nor was it the god learning to be a father after losing his wife. Instead, fans were greeted with a young version of Kratos that we saw in a few flashbacks throughout the series.
As per Game Director Zack Manko. "He doesn’t even know he’s a god. But that also means he has a very different relationship with the gods. He’s very devout. He has this faith that he leans on and turns to when things look darkest."
But that's what didn't sit right with Jaffe.
"[But] the idea of ‘aaand, we don’t want it to be the Kratos that you know and love from either 2018’s God of War, or the Greek trilogy God of War. F*** it, that character’s boring, no one likes that Kratos, that we’ve built billions of dollars franchises on. Let’s make him just some generic f****** kid… it makes no f****** sense."
Fortunately, the God of War Trilogy Remake Is In The Works
If one attempt fails, it doesn't mean all other attempts will fail too. Sons of Sparta might be facing backlash, but that hasn't stopped Santa Monica Studios from gearing up to remake the original God of War trilogy.
The LA-based game developers announced it in a unique way with Kratos' original voice, TC Carson, at Sony’s State of Play event, and the game will be called 'God of War Trilogy Remake.'
“This project is still very early in development, so we ask for your patience as it will be a while before anything else can be shared. When we can come back with an update, we aim to make it a big one!” said Santa Monica Studio's Lead Community Manager, Gracy Orlady, in a PlayStation Blog post.
